用孔覆盖MapView

时间:2016-06-24 10:15:53

标签: ios mkmapview mapkit mkoverlay

我想在带有洞的mapView上添加叠加层。

所以,我会在我的地图上添加一个黑色透明叠加层,在特定位置我会有这个洞,通过它我可以看到没有黑色叠加的地图。

在这个洞里,我必须展示我的结果。可能吗?

1 个答案:

答案 0 :(得分:0)

(1)如果叠加层可以是简单的图像视图。只需准备一个带有完全透明孔和黑色透明背景的png文件。

(2)如果你需要一个在运行时可能不同的动态视图,我认为最好的方法是从(1)准备一个类似的图像,然后将它作为图层蒙版应用。

这是一个tuto:https://www.youtube.com/watch?v=H6V_PbCKEO8

相关问题